Power flushing is a procedure employed in central heating systems to eliminate accumulated sludge, rust, and debris that can impede system efficiency over time. The process involves using a specialized machine that pumps water at high velocity through the heating system, dislodging and flushing out contaminants. Before initiating the flush, a chemical cleaner is often introduced to help break down and loosen debris. The turbulent flow created by the machine effectively cleans pipes, radiators, and boiler components. The expelled dirty water, along with dislodged contaminants, is then removed from the system.
Following the power flushing, the system is refilled with clean water, often supplemented with an inhibitor to prevent future corrosion. This procedure offers benefits such as improved efficiency, reduced energy consumption, extended component lifespan, enhanced heat distribution, and a quieter operation.
